It’s been in the eighties lately in Louisville so finding a compromise when it comes to what to wear has been super necessary. I love a good layered look, but actual layers are a bit tricky right now.  Luckily, this top from Charming Charlie has the put together, classic look of layers without all of the extra bulk making it easy to give off those fall vibes without sweating off half your body weight.

Continuing with the fall trends, I broke out these olive flats; y’all know I’m not a heel girl.  A wedge is about as much as I can commit to if I’m going to have to be walking for more than a few minutes so finding fun flats it’s a huge necessity for me.  These ones have faux suede in olive {such a big color for fall again} and gold studs around the edges.  I felt like combining the studs from the flats and the choker really made this classic {and easy to throw on} outfit pretty edgy.
